Netherlands, Esser, Wijnand, Journey to the island of Elba. or Bonaparte with his Followers through a Waterspout to the Moon, Banishment of Napoleon to Elba, verso - stamped, Cartoon on Napoleon's banishment to Elba and arrival there on May 4, 1814. Napoleon as a caricatural deformed creature who steps from the land into the water. Behind him two French generals with donkey ears, the one in front with bird legs. At the back the devil with a French flag with the inscription 'To the Moon'.
